Physical Data  

 

Manufacturer:                                                 Perkins

Model:                                                    2306C-E14TAG2

No. of Cylinders/Alignment:                          6 / In Line

Cycle:                                                            4 Stroke

Induction:                           Turbocharged Air To Air Charge Cooled

Cooling Method:                                              Water

Governing Type:                                          Electronic

Governing Class:                                       ISO 8528 G2

Compression Ratio:                                        15.9:1

Displacement: l (cu.in)                               14.6 (890.9)

Bore/Stroke: mm (in)                         137.0 (5.4)/165.0 (6.5)

Moment of Inertia: kg m² (lb. in²)               3.43 (11721)

Definitions

 

Standby Rating

 

These ratings are applicable for supplying continuous electrical power (at variable load) in the event of a utility power failure. No overload is permitted on these ratings. The alternator on this model is peak continuous rated (as defined in ISO 8528-3).



Prime Rating

 

These ratings are applicable for supplying continuous electrical power (at variable load) in lieu of commercially purchased power. There is no limitation to the annual hours of operation and this model can supply 10% overload power for 1 hour in 12 hours.

 

 

Standard Reference Conditions

 

Note: Standard reference conditions 27°C (80°F) Air Inlet Temp, 152.4m (500ft) A.S.L. 60% relative humidity. Fuel consumption data at full load with diesel fuel with specific gravity of 0.85 and conforming to BS2869: 1998, Class A2.
